- Symulator MaSzyna -

Symulator EU07 (i nie tylko) => Pomoc w tworzeniu => Wątek zaczęty przez: Rozi w 24 Listopada 2009, 00:07:40

Tytuł: L61 - abnormal termination [SOLVED]
Wiadomość wysłana przez: Rozi w 24 Listopada 2009, 00:07:40
Panowie. Potrzebują Waszej pomocy. Siedzę nad tym od kilku godzin i nic mi nie wychodzi (a ponieważ czasu mało (wtajemniczeni wiedzą o co chodzi)), mam nadzieję, że znajdziecie problem. Chcąc wstawić model człowieka do L61, wyskakuje mi abnormal. Program Mariusza nic nie wykazuje. Nie ma to znaczenia, czy dodam jako .inc, czy dodam bezpośrednio jako .scm. Proszę aby ktoś spróbował wstawić tego ludzika:

include;posers/CMan0001-St.inc;none;-1414.62;-17.884;993.652;-33.395;end //Passive
Oczywiście potrzebne są modele, które wydałem do Krzyżowej.

Pozdrawiam
Tytuł: Odp: L61 - abnormal termination
Wiadomość wysłana przez: Krzysiek626 w 24 Listopada 2009, 11:08:01
Może sprawdź jak zrobiono to w Krzyżowej o ile masz tą scenerię. Teraz nie mogę Ci pomóc, nie mam dostępu do komputera na którym mam symka. Chyba że... ale to chwilkę potrwa.


   « Dodano: 24 Listopada 2009, 11:26:05 »
Sprawdziłem jak zrobione jest w krzyżowej. Tam w pliku scn jest następujący wpis:
include rozi/krzyzowa2-posers.inc endCzyli musisz mieć w katalogu scenery, katalog Rozi. W tym katalogu jest plik inc z następującym wpisem: include;posers/CMan0001-St.inc;none;-3362.22;1.15;-4691.34;0.0;end //PassiveW katalogu scenery jest też katalog posers z incami ludzi.
Generalnie abnormal wywala na  brak modeli w katalogu models.
Tylko w tej scenerii nie możesz dopisać postaci?
Tytuł: Odp: L61 - abnormal termination
Wiadomość wysłana przez: Rozi w 24 Listopada 2009, 11:47:44
Witaj Krzyśku. Oczywiście modele posiadam, bo w Krzyżowej się ładują. To jest właśnie problem, że na innych sceneriach to działa (sprawdziłem ten sam wpis na mojej scenerii testowej - działa), a na L61 wywala abnormala.

OK, potestowałem trochę. Gdy dam ludzi na chama do pliku .scn trasy, wszystko ładnie się wczytuje. A jak zrobię .inc to lipa.
Tytuł: Odp: L61 - abnormal termination
Wiadomość wysłana przez: Krzysiek626 w 24 Listopada 2009, 12:25:54
To nie jedyna "ciekawostka" tej scenerii, L061 nie chce się też wczytywać do STV.
Dobrze że chociaż można ominąć te rafy.
Tytuł: Odp: L61 - abnormal termination
Wiadomość wysłana przez: AtapiCl w 24 Listopada 2009, 13:20:39
Podpowiedz lepiej w którym dokładnie momencie on się sypie - log zapodaj...
Tytuł: Odp: L61 - abnormal termination
Wiadomość wysłana przez: Rozi w 24 Listopada 2009, 13:35:18
Witaj. Kończy się po wczytywaniu drzew:

http://eu07.pl/userfiles/4234/priv-log.txt
Tytuł: Odp: L61 - abnormal termination
Wiadomość wysłana przez: Ra w 24 Listopada 2009, 13:41:00
L061 nie chce się też wczytywać do STV.
Mi się coś do STV nie chciało czytać, jak zrobiłem po dwa trójkąty w triangle. Również jeśli wpis toru nie był podzielony "standardowo" na linijki, tylko np. wpisany cały w jednej.
Tytuł: Odp: L61 - abnormal termination
Wiadomość wysłana przez: AtapiCl w 24 Listopada 2009, 13:57:59
Cytuj
Witaj. Kończy się po wczytywaniu drzew:

Powiedz jeszcze, którą to służbę odpalasz. Pliki scm dla każdej z nich się różnią akurat.
Tytuł: Odp: L61 - abnormal termination
Wiadomość wysłana przez: Rozi w 24 Listopada 2009, 13:58:56
Służba osobowy1 z HN.
Tytuł: Odp: L61 - abnormal termination
Wiadomość wysłana przez: libertyn89 w 24 Listopada 2009, 14:08:11
OK, potestowałem trochę. Gdy dam ludzi na chama do pliku .scn trasy, wszystko ładnie się wczytuje. A jak zrobię .inc to lipa.

Zeby bylo smieszniej, to podobny blad mialem na exe SPKS, kiedy torowisko nie bylo w pliku .scn tylko w .inc, tazke moze to byc wina exe.
Tytuł: Odp: L61 - abnormal termination
Wiadomość wysłana przez: Rozi w 24 Listopada 2009, 14:10:10
Udało mi się rozwiązać. Błąd był z mojej strony :/
Miałem taki wpis include:
include rozi/posers.inc

Po prostu nie dopisałem "end" :)
Przepraszam za zamieszanie. Dziękuję wszystkim za pomoc.


Czemu nie wykrył tego program Mariusza?
Tytuł: Odp: L61 - abnormal termination [SOLVED]
Wiadomość wysłana przez: libertyn89 w 24 Listopada 2009, 14:15:35
Bo prawdopodobnie nawet nie wiedzial ze masz taki wpis. Z tego co sie orientuje, to on zareagowalby gdyby wpis byl taki:
Cytuj
include;rozi/posers.inc

Natomiast starter Ra, powinien wykryc ten blad.
Tytuł: Odp: L61 - abnormal termination [SOLVED]
Wiadomość wysłana przez: Mariusz1970 w 24 Listopada 2009, 15:30:48
Jeśli chodzi o narzędzie z pkt. 2a, to dla niego nie ma znaczenia czy separatorem będzie spacja, czy średnik.
Reaguje na to gdy, mamy plik inc i mamy wpis do tego inc z parametrami. Program reaguje tylko na różną ilość parametrów, a to była bolączka wielu userów swego czasu. Na takie coś jaki popełniłeś błąd Rozi, program nie był przygotowany.
Reasumując program sprawdza ilość parametrów np. w tym:
include;posers/CMan0001-St.inc;none;-3362.22;1.15;-4691.34;0.0;end //Passive
czy dla CMan0001-St.inc jest wystarczająca.
Nie kontroluje, czy na końcu jest end.
a to:
include rozi/posers.inc end
służy programowi do informacji, że ten plik ma czytać jako część scenerii i też nie kontroluje, czy na końcu dodano end.